
Bitcoin slips below $117,000 amid ETF outflows; All eyes on Fed Chair Powell
slipped below the $117,000 mark on Tuesday amid renewed
ETF outflows
and growing market caution ahead of a key speech by US Federal Reserve Chair
Jerome Powell
.
As of 11:27 am IST, the world's largest cryptocurrency was trading 1.1% lower at $116,994.
Ethereum
also lost ground, falling 2.3% to $3,681.

Most major altcoins were in the red, with XRP down 1.4%, BNB 1.5%, Dogecoin 3.4%, Cardano 0.6%, Tron 1.3%, Hyperliquid 7.7%, and Stellar 5.5%. However,
Solana
defied the trend, rising 5% to hit a five-month high above $200.
The latest dip in Bitcoin was attributed to profit-booking and outflows from institutional products. 'Bitcoin slipped below the $117K mark due to ETF outflows,' said Shivam Thakral, CEO of BuyUcoin. 'The single-day outflow from Bitcoin ETFs stood at $131 million, while Ethereum ETFs added $194 million during the same period.'
Thakral added that Ethereum's renewed strength has caught the attention of institutional investors, who are anticipating a growth trajectory similar to Bitcoin's. 'With regulatory clarity improving and support from Trump's media corporation and BTC treasuries, the market remains active and optimistic this week,' he noted.
Some analysts believe the recent moves point to an emerging
altcoin season
. Edul Patel, Co-founder and CEO of Mudrex, said capital rotation away from Bitcoin is gaining pace. 'BTC is now range-bound between $116,000 and $120,000, and its dominance has dipped below 60%—the second major decline in three months,' Patel noted.
He highlighted Ethereum's growing futures interest, which rose from $18 billion to $28 billion in just one week. 'This shift has pushed the altcoin season index above 50 for the first time since December, with Solana's rally acting as a key indicator of investor appetite beyond BTC,' he added.
Sathvik Vishwanath, Co-founder and CEO of Unocoin, said Bitcoin is holding just above key technical support near $116,000. 'If BTC breaks above $122,000, we could see a move toward $125,000–128,000. But a breach below $116,000 could trigger a correction to $112,000,' he said.
Vishwanath added that long-term fundamentals remain strong, with some analysts projecting a $200,000 target by year-end, driven by halving-induced supply constraints, global adoption, and favorable regulation.
Meanwhile, investor sentiment remains cautious ahead of a speech by
Fed Chair Jerome Powell
scheduled for 6:30 PM IST today. With just a week before the next FOMC meeting, speculation has intensified about Powell's future, amid reported pressure from Donald Trump.
Any surprise signals on interest rates or leadership changes at the Fed could add to market volatility, with crypto assets likely to react sharply to developments.

Retail trade policy unlikely; targeted intervention focus
New Delhi: The government is unlikely to come up with a National Retail Trade Policy and instead is expected to work on policy interventions to support retail trade. The Department for Promotion of Industry and Internal Trade (DPIIT) was developing the policy aimed at simplifying the licensing process and reducing the compliance burden in internal trade. Officials said interventions such as National Traders' Welfare Board , Open Network for Digital Commerce (ONDC) and upcoming Sahkar Taxi app would be the way ahead instead of an overarching policy. Anne Burrell's final ‘worst cooks in America' season premieres amidst mourning after chef's tragic death'
Food Network is set to air the last season featuring chef Anne Burrell as mentor on 'Worst Cooks in America,' just weeks after her shocking death at age 55. The new season, titled 'Talented and Terrible,' premiering on July 28 at 9 p.m. ET, becoming a tribute to the chef whose influence and vibrant personality made her a household name for over two decades. Burrell was found unresponsive in her Brooklyn home on June 17 and was pronounced dead at the scene. The New York City Office of Chief Medical Examiner ruled her death a suicide from 'acute intoxication due to the combined effects of diphenhydramine, cetirizine, ethanol, and amphetamine.' The medical examiner's findings indicate a potentially dangerous mix of antihistamines, alcohol, and ADHD medication. Industrial Output Growth Slows to 10-mth Low in June
Our Bureau New Delhi: India's industrial output growth slowed to a 10-month low at 1.5% in June, pulled down by contraction in mining and electricity sectors and subdued performance by the manufacturing sector, official data showed Monday. "Excess rains in the second half of June 2025 are likely to have weighed on mining output, while also leading to a contraction in electricity generation, although the extent of the same narrowed compared to the previous month," said Aditi Nayar, chief economist at ratings firm ICRA . Among the three major sectors, only manufacturing grew in June, by 3.9%. Production shrank 8.7% in mining and 2.6% in electricity. Live Events "A marginal pickup in the manufacturing sector growth was more than offset by contraction in both the mining and electricity sector output," said Rajani Sinha, chief economist at CareEdge Ratings. Average IIP growth dropped to 2% in the first quarter of the current fiscal year from 5.4% a year earlier. Nayar estimates industrial GVA (gross value added) growth to have decelerated in the first quarter ended June. Industrial GVA growth was 6.8% in the January-March quarter. Official figures for the June quarter will be released in August. Within the manufacturing sector, 15 of the 23 industry groups recorded growth in June. In terms of use-based classification, two out of the six categories recorded a contraction: primary goods (3%) and consumer non-durables (0.4%). "The contraction in primary goods output reflects the weaker performance of mining," noted Nayar. On the positive side, infrastructure/construction goods led growth with a 7.2% increase. "While private capex is yet to show meaningful traction, public capex continues to remain encouraging. However, persistent global uncertainties are weighing on the overall investment sentiment," said Sinha.
